32 Patrick Crescent, South Hetton, Durham, DH6 2UP is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1976-1982. The property offers approximately 883 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£79,000 , which equates to approximately £89 per square foot. It was last sold on 27 Mar 2026 for £79,000. Since then, the value has not changed.

The current estimated value of £79,000 is:

  • 8.0% lower than the average property price on Patrick Crescent
  • 11.2% lower than the average in the DH6 2UP postcode area
  • and 67.9% lower than the average price for Durham as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 29 May 2026,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

32 Patrick Crescent, South Hetton, Durham, County Durham, DH6 2UP has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 29 May 2026.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 19 Apr 2016,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 12.9%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 200 mm loft insulation to pitched, 175 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from system built, as built, no insulation (assumed) to system built, as built, partial insulation (assumed), improving energy efficiency from very poor to average.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 78% of fixed outlets to below average lighting efficiency, with efficiency changing from very good to poor.
